General Services Administration (GSA) seeks to lease the following space: State: New Hampshire City: Bedford, Manchester, or Hooksett Delineated Area: Within the city limits of Bedford, Manchester, or Hooksett, NH Minimum Sq. Ft. (ABOA): 10,946 ABOA SF Maximum Sq. Ft. (ABOA): 11,493 ABOA SF Space Type: Office Parking Spaces (Total): 2 reserved surface parking spaces Parking Spaces (Surface): 2 reserved surface parking spaces Parking Spaces (Structured): N/A Parking Spaces (Reserved): 2 reserved surface parking spaces Full Term: 15 years Firm Term: 10 years Option Term: One 5-year renewal option Additional Requirements: Space shall be located in a prime commercial/business office district with attractive, prestigious, professional surroundings with a prevalence of modern design and/or tasteful rehabilitation in modern use. Offered space must be located in a professional office setting and not within strip malls. Offered building must be no closer than 300 walkable feet from homeless shelters, dispensaries, or drug treatment facilities, law enforcement, areas zoned for manufacturing, industrial warehouse, retail and residential areas. The public entrance to the building must be located more than 300 walkable feet to schools (K-12). Offered space must be contiguous on one floor or vertically contiguous on two floors, 10/2023 a minimum of 4,250 ABOA SF must be on one of the 2 floors offered. Offered space shall provide for a configuration that will allow for an efficient layout of required adjacencies for the agency needs of space for public access, offices, workstations and special use spaces (file rooms, assembly areas, copy rooms, storage rooms, etc.). The successful Lessor, at the Lessor�s cost and expense, shall obtain LEED Design & Construction (ID+C) Certification for existing buildings. A loading area with double doors or an overhead door must be available in the building in which the space is offered for the handling of pallet sized loads. The loading area is not required to be above-grade. If a multi-story building is being offered, a freight elevator that can accommodate a full-sized palette must be accessible to the offered space. Offered space must have the ability to separate the public entrance from an employee entrance. Employee Parking (not included in rent): 23 commercially available parking within one walkable block of the proposed building. Visitor Parking (not included in rent): 19 commercially available parking spaces within a walkable � mile of the proposed building. A commuter rail, light rail, shall be located within the immediate vicinity of the building, but generally not exceeding a safe walkable 1/2 mile, as determined by the LCO. Alternatively, two or more public bus lines usable by tenant occupants and their customers shall be located within the immediate vicinity of the building, but generally not exceeding a safe walkable � mile, as determined by the LCO. Bus stops to occur on a regular, frequent basis (schedule required to be provided. It must show location and frequency of bus stops). Field Offices handle scheduled interviews on non-asylum related applications. Manchester Field Office is available to applicants 8 hours per day, Monday through Friday and on the weekends as needed. This office may see about 150 applicants per day, most of whom have scheduled appointments. Each week, Manchester holds approximately 2-3 naturalization ceremonies to accommodate 60 people and resolves approximately 50 in-personqueries. On average, the Manchester Field Office naturalizes 20 new U.S. Citizens at a naturalization ceremony. Subleases will not be considered. Offered space must meet Government requirements for fire safety, accessibility, seismic, and sustainability standards per the terms of the Lease. A fully serviced lease is required. Offered space shall not be in the 1-percent-annual chance floodplain (formerly referred to as �100-year� floodplain). Expressions of interest shall include the following information: Building name/address and the location of available space within the building. Rentable Square Feet (RSF) offered and full-service rental rate per RSF. ANSI/BOMA office area (ABOA) square feet to be offered. The expected rental rate per ABOA square foot, fully services. Indicate whether the quoted rental rate includes an amount for tenant improvements and state the amount (if any). One-eighth inch scale drawing of space offered. Graphic scale on all plans and scalable drawings are required. Date of space availability. Amount of parking available onsite and its cost. Include whether expected rental rate includes the cost of the required Government parking, (if any). Map showing building�s proximity to public transportation options (commuter rail, light rail, bus stop locations), and nearby public parking options. A public transportation/bus schedule indicating frequency of stops. Sustainability, energy efficiency and renewable energy features existing within the building. Building ownership information. Name, address, telephone number, and email address of authorized contact. All interested parties must either submit evidence of ownership or written authorization to represent the owner(s). Any submissions received without documentation of ownership and/or written authorization to represent the owner(s) will not be considered until such time the documentation has been received, which must also be submitted prior to the Expression of Interests Due Date. In cases where an agent is representing multiple ownership entities, broker must provide written acknowledgement / permission to represent multiple interested parties for the same submission.
